Dinan Mid Pipe vs Resonator Delete
Hi all,
Was looking at making the sound from my m240 more aggressive.. i came across these options.. either 500 dollars for a Dinan MidPipe https://www.ecstuning.com/b-dinan-pa...d660-0057~din/ or half the price for the Dinan Resonator delete https://www.x-ph.com/dinan-resonator...bmw-f22-m235i/ Can anyone help me distinguish the difference? I was not aware that Dinan offered a resonator delete option. It is curious that this option deletes the rear resonator only. A thread earlier this year
(http://www.2addicts.com/forums/showthread.php?t=1331649) reported that deleting the rear resonator made no noticable change to the exhaust sound on a M240i. In contrast, there have been several threads indicating that deleting BOTH resonators (either via a Dinan midpipe or by simply having a muffler shop weld custom pipes in place of both resonators) resulted in pleasing sound improvements (http://www.2addicts.com/forums/showthread.php?t=1352934). So far, there is no report on just deleting the FRONT resonator and replacing it with a custom pipe. I hope to try that when I get my M240 since it would be the least expensive option with no obvious disadvantages. |

Dinan Resonator Delete > for M235 which only had one resonator
Dinan Midpipe (deletes 2 resonators) > for M240i |

EDIT: Found it. Here is what the poster wrote: "Okay, after spending a shit load of time getting the Dinan midpipe's custom tailored to fit the factory M Performance Exhaust (MPE), it's finally done. If you weren't aware, it's NOT a straight bolt on affair. I have modified the Dinan midpipe so I can go back to the stock midpipe within minutes if needed. My goal was to leave the MPE exactly as it comes from the factory. Video to come soon, but this combined with the ER catless downpipe is bonkers loud. Sounds awesome on throttle and in boost, but is so obnoxious everywhere else (especially cold start). I told myself I would give it a week before I decide if I'm going back to the stock midpipe. I think this current setup would be perfect with the stock downpipe." In the comments he said the midpipe and MPE inlet are both the same size so that's what causes the issue. Normally the stock midpipe slides into the MPE.

I noticed that the UK 2018 promo literature for the M240i mentions that the exhaust has been modified with a resonator deleted to improve the exhaust note:
"The exhaust system is instantly recognisable by tailpipes in Dark Chrome. Removal of the middle silencer and intelligent air vent control produce a charismatic sound, reinforcing the sporty sensation." Hopefully, this will be carried over to the U.S. M240's. |
